a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orvvvv <vvvv@yandex-team.com>2025-02-11 13:37:15 +0300
committervvvv <vvvv@yandex-team.com>2025-02-11 14:13:31 +0300
commit8583cf9de21df5e60b1256e107a62e662121a8a8 (patch)
treea29bc0fcbd9db6861881c5abdf6b303bf1a31a47
parentf895bba65827952ed934b2b46f9a45e30a191fd2 (diff)
downloadydb-8583cf9de21df5e60b1256e107a62e662121a8a8.tar.gz
Antlr4 by default
commit_hash:4bb3d1eae5900487d115a0fab098dd0b7b240641
-rw-r--r--yql/essentials/sql/settings/translation_settings.cpp6
-rw-r--r--yql/essentials/tests/sql/sql2yql/canondata/result.json6
2 files changed, 4 insertions, 8 deletions
diff --git a/yql/essentials/sql/settings/translation_settings.cpp b/yql/essentials/sql/settings/translation_settings.cpp
index f54e8e35fb..af15c8e0c5 100644
--- a/yql/essentials/sql/settings/translation_settings.cpp
+++ b/yql/essentials/sql/settings/translation_settings.cpp
@@ -53,7 +53,7 @@ namespace NSQLTranslation {
, EnableGenericUdfs(true)
, SyntaxVersion(1)
, AnsiLexer(false)
- , Antlr4Parser(false)
+ , Antlr4Parser(true)
, PgParser(false)
, InferSyntaxVersion(false)
, V0Behavior(EV0Behavior::Disable)
@@ -74,10 +74,6 @@ namespace NSQLTranslation {
return false;
}
- if (settings.Flags.contains("Antlr4")) {
- settings.Antlr4Parser = true;
- }
-
TSplitDelimiters lineDelimiters("\n\r");
TDelimitersSplit linesSplit(query, lineDelimiters);
auto lineIterator = linesSplit.Iterator();
diff --git a/yql/essentials/tests/sql/sql2yql/canondata/result.json b/yql/essentials/tests/sql/sql2yql/canondata/result.json
index 680a5b87fa..cf6b7c866c 100644
--- a/yql/essentials/tests/sql/sql2yql/canondata/result.json
+++ b/yql/essentials/tests/sql/sql2yql/canondata/result.json
@@ -11261,9 +11261,9 @@
],
"test_sql_negative.test[lambda-lambda_no_dollar_assign-default.txt]": [
{
- "checksum": "68fdd4a5658a392623fcdad598463f01",
- "size": 267,
- "uri": "https://{canondata_backend}/1937429/434276f26b2857be3c5ad3fdbbf877d2bf775ac5/resource.tar.gz#test_sql_negative.test_lambda-lambda_no_dollar_assign-default.txt_/err_file.out"
+ "checksum": "a241c3dedcd3cb21630b944d02c7710b",
+ "size": 184,
+ "uri": "https://{canondata_backend}/1937150/1c11855c3fbd4d89c3dccdc8d48b0a48f4874e36/resource.tar.gz#test_sql_negative.test_lambda-lambda_no_dollar_assign-default.txt_/err_file.out"
}
],
"test_sql_negative.test[match_recognize-measures_aggr_factory-default.txt]": [